1932 Ford Phaeton
This is a beautiful Southern California "American Graffiti" style 1932 Ford Phaeton Highboy Roadster. This Gibbon fiberglass body car sits on a 1932 Ford frame with an X member by Tubular Dynamic and is California titled and registered as a 1932 Ford.

This car was first built by Dub Adams in Independence MO where it was NSRA Inspected and then repainted and redesigned by Maynard Albertson in 2007 at Konocti Motor Company Lower Lake California.
List of features:
Engine is a 1966 Corvette 327/300hp bored 30 over to 331 ci new cam, lifters, pistons, bearings, timing chain and gear, high volume corvette chrome fuel pump, Edelbrock carburetor, Chrome oil pan. Exhaust is Rams Horn headers with polished stains header pipes mufflers and tail pipes. Radiator is a Walker, Gas Tank is a stock 32 ford tank, Fuel lines are all stainless.
Transmission is a Turbo 350 with BM shift kit, chrome pan and Lokar shifter and dipstick
Body by Gibbon, Metal hood by Rootlein, Windshield posts from the Deuce Factory, Dash and grill shell by Poli Form, Gauges are all Attometer,
Brake pedal assembly is Tubular Dynamic with Mustang dual master cylinder. Front brakes are Volvo 1225 discs. Rear brakes are Ford drum. Brake lines are all stains with braided stainless at corners
Front axle is a Super Bell 4" drop, rear axle is a 1959 Ford 9 inch with 3:10 gears. 4 bar rear suspension by Flatlands Rod shop. Shocks are Pete and Jakes chrome
Steering box is from a Chevy Vega and drag Link and Tie Rod by Deuce Factory. Steering column is an Ididit full tilt and steering wheel is a Billet Specialties Banjo with 1/2 leather wrap and finger notches
Headlights are by Dietz, Tail lights are stainless stands with 32 ford lights and LED lenses
Ron Francis Wiring Harness
Paint is a 2007 Chevy Summit White and painted by Konocti, Pin striping by Jay Werner in Bakersfield Ca
Interior work by Al's Auto Uphostry, Gas and brake pedals and dimmer pad by Deuce Factory, Door sill plates by Boys
Wheels are 15" painted with stainless beauty rings and embossed Ford on hub caps and Tires are Coker wide white radials
